Nissan Juke Service and Repair Manual : Parking brake shoe

Adjustment

1. Adjust parking brake lever stroke. Refer to PB-2, "Inspection and Adjustment".

2. Perform parking brake break-in (drag on) operation by driving vehicle under the following conditions: • Drive forward
• Vehicle speed: Approx. 43 km/h (27 MPH) set (constant and forward) • Parking brake operating force: 125 N (12.8 kg, 28.1 lb) set contact • Time: Approx. 8 sec.

CAUTION:
To prevent lining from getting too hot, allow a cool off period of approximately 5 minutes after every break-in operation.

3. After the break-in procedure, check parking brake lever stroke of parking brake.

CAUTION:
If it is out of the specification, adjust again. Refer to PB-2, "Inspection and Adjustment".
